INTERACT FORUM

Please login or register.

Login with username, password and session length
Advanced search  
Pages: 1 [2]   Go Down

Author Topic: UPnP Problem with BubbleUPnP  (Read 8466 times)

Awesome Donkey

  • Administrator
  • Citizen of the Universe
  • *****
  • Posts: 7901
  • Long cold Winter...
Re: UPnP Problem with BubbleUPnP
« Reply #50 on: April 11, 2024, 04:42:01 pm »

This might help with testing and hopefully replicating the issue without having a ton of music files; a library backup from my MC32 server. Even though the music files aren't present (which likely aren't needed here since nothing is being played) everything else including the full list of artists and albums and even thumbnails should be present so the issue should still appear. After doing this backup I already changed the access key and the authentication so no issues. It's about 400MB due to the thumbnail backup. Good luck to anyone trying it. :)

https://www.mediafire.com/file/5lwd3fzzkqqjot1/MC+Library+Backup+(Main+Library+-+2024-04-11+16-35).zip/file
Logged
I don't work for JRiver... I help keep the forums safe from "male enhancements" and other sources of sketchy pharmaceuticals.

Windows 11 24H2 Update 64-bit + Ubuntu 24.10 Oracular Oriole 64-bit | Windows 11 24H2 Update 64-bit (Intel N305 Fanless NUC 16GB RAM/500GB M.2 NVMe SSD)
JRiver Media Center 33 (Windows + Linux) | iFi ZEN DAC 3 | JBL 306P MkII Studio Monitors | Audio-Technica ATH-M50x Headphones

JimH

  • Administrator
  • Citizen of the Universe
  • *****
  • Posts: 72543
  • Where did I put my teeth?
Re: UPnP Problem with BubbleUPnP
« Reply #51 on: April 11, 2024, 06:48:09 pm »

Could you share a backup?
Logged

Awesome Donkey

  • Administrator
  • Citizen of the Universe
  • *****
  • Posts: 7901
  • Long cold Winter...
Re: UPnP Problem with BubbleUPnP
« Reply #52 on: April 11, 2024, 07:06:56 pm »

Yes, one is linked above. It's pretty big though (at nearly 400MB) because thumbnails are included. I included the thumbnails just in case their presence somehow is a trigger of the issue, though it probably doesn't matter. Hope it helps!
Logged
I don't work for JRiver... I help keep the forums safe from "male enhancements" and other sources of sketchy pharmaceuticals.

Windows 11 24H2 Update 64-bit + Ubuntu 24.10 Oracular Oriole 64-bit | Windows 11 24H2 Update 64-bit (Intel N305 Fanless NUC 16GB RAM/500GB M.2 NVMe SSD)
JRiver Media Center 33 (Windows + Linux) | iFi ZEN DAC 3 | JBL 306P MkII Studio Monitors | Audio-Technica ATH-M50x Headphones

bob

  • Administrator
  • Citizen of the Universe
  • *****
  • Posts: 13941
Re: UPnP Problem with BubbleUPnP
« Reply #53 on: April 12, 2024, 12:57:42 pm »

I don't see why MC's doing this:
[Album Artist (auto)]=[A/-ha] [Media Type]=[Audio]

When the browse ID is set to 1 (audio) it seems like the only criteria should be [Media Type]=[Audio]
It's up to the UPnP side requesting the data to do any sorting, etc of it.
Logged

markf2748

  • Regular Member
  • Citizen of the Universe
  • *****
  • Posts: 849
Re: UPnP Problem with BubbleUPnP
« Reply #54 on: April 12, 2024, 01:05:33 pm »

Hmmm, interesting. If I recall correctly, this is the default artist view, correct?
Anything specific I should try?
Your Artist View looks pretty plain vanilla.  Matches the default on my system.

This might help with testing and hopefully replicating the issue without having a ton of music files; a library backup from my MC32 server. Even though the music files aren't present (which likely aren't needed here since nothing is being played) everything else including the full list of artists and albums and even thumbnails should be present so the issue should still appear. After doing this backup I already changed the access key and the authentication so no issues. It's about 400MB due to the thumbnail backup. Good luck to anyone trying it. :)

https://www.mediafire.com/file/5lwd3fzzkqqjot1/MC+Library+Backup+(Main+Library+-+2024-04-11+16-35).zip/file
I downloaded and restored your backup library to my system (but not the settings).
Amazing to see how normal it behaves with 40,078 files, 3,158 Albums, and 661 Artists reported and 2.1 TB of files (most missing of course!).

On first try, Android BubbleUPnP took roughly 15 seconds to read the Artist view, maybe a little longer for the Album view.  Scrolling was responsive and fast, even during the initial library reads.  Thereafter switching between all the Android views and scrolling were totally snappy.

Maybe I got lucky on first try? 

BTW, I suspected there might be something odd going on due to [album artist (auto)].  So I did a smartlist to look for albums with [album artist] = empty.  No hits.  But it looks like Bob may be onto something.
Logged

Awesome Donkey

  • Administrator
  • Citizen of the Universe
  • *****
  • Posts: 7901
  • Long cold Winter...
Re: UPnP Problem with BubbleUPnP
« Reply #55 on: April 12, 2024, 01:11:12 pm »

Maybe I got lucky on first try?

It does load fast sometimes, yes. Usually what I do is force BubbleUPnP closed then reopen it and try again until it starts to happen.
Logged
I don't work for JRiver... I help keep the forums safe from "male enhancements" and other sources of sketchy pharmaceuticals.

Windows 11 24H2 Update 64-bit + Ubuntu 24.10 Oracular Oriole 64-bit | Windows 11 24H2 Update 64-bit (Intel N305 Fanless NUC 16GB RAM/500GB M.2 NVMe SSD)
JRiver Media Center 33 (Windows + Linux) | iFi ZEN DAC 3 | JBL 306P MkII Studio Monitors | Audio-Technica ATH-M50x Headphones

bob

  • Administrator
  • Citizen of the Universe
  • *****
  • Posts: 13941
Re: UPnP Problem with BubbleUPnP
« Reply #56 on: April 12, 2024, 01:31:39 pm »

Your Artist View looks pretty plain vanilla.  Matches the default on my system.
I downloaded and restored your backup library to my system (but not the settings).
Amazing to see how normal it behaves with 40,078 files, 3,158 Albums, and 661 Artists reported and 2.1 TB of files (all missing of course!).

On first try, Android BubbleUPnP took roughly 15 seconds to read the Artist view, maybe a little longer for the Album view.  Scrolling was responsive and fast, even during the initial library reads.  Thereafter switching between all the Android views and scrolling were totally snappy.

Maybe I got lucky on first try? 

BTW, I suspected there might be something odd going on due to [album artist (auto)].  So I did a smartlist to look for albums with [album artist] = empty.  No hits.  But it looks like Bob may be onto something.
[album artist (auto)] is a calculated field I think. Seems like that could be an issue.
Logged

markf2748

  • Regular Member
  • Citizen of the Universe
  • *****
  • Posts: 849
Re: UPnP Problem with BubbleUPnP
« Reply #57 on: April 12, 2024, 01:47:59 pm »

[album artist (auto)] is a calculated field I think. Seems like that could be an issue.
Definitely an expression based field according to MC library definition.  But there may very well be some additional calculations under the hood, given the logic in its feature set.  I never use it in my own custom views as I always assign [album artist] a value for every album myself, even with mult-artist albums, just to keep things simple.  So at least for now, [album artist] is always good enough for me.

Re problem at hand, I was thinking there could be some confusion in the default Artist view which uses [album artist (auto)] and Android BubbleUPnP which may be looking for [album artist] via DLNA inquiries.  Of course I don't profess to know any of the details in these protocols.

Also wondering if nowadays @AD ever sees the slowness problem for his first connection, or does he need to do rapid-fire restarts of Android BubbleUPnP to raise it?
Logged

Awesome Donkey

  • Administrator
  • Citizen of the Universe
  • *****
  • Posts: 7901
  • Long cold Winter...
Re: UPnP Problem with BubbleUPnP
« Reply #58 on: April 12, 2024, 01:52:01 pm »

Also wondering if @AD ever sees the problem for his first connection, or does he need to do rapid-fire restarts of Android BubbleUPnP to raise it?

Usually on the first start it'll load fast. Sometimes (like a few days ago with the logs I posted) it'll load fast multiple times in a row (e.g. 3 times with the MC log). Finally I had to fully exit BubbleUPnP (via its quit option or via the Android system force quit) and restart it to get it to happen. Could take a bit to get it to start triggering.

I think you guys are probably on the right track with the Album Artist (auto) contributing to it. I'll switch it to normal Album Artist and see what happens.

EDIT: Okay, that was quick. I switched it to Album Artist and a couple slow loads still happened... except it only lasted for about 5 or so seconds, it then proceeded to load the Artist list in chunks much faster than with Album Artist (auto). Was able to get that to happen twice this way, otherwise it's fast loading with near instant loads. Mr. Odd, if you can and are willing try switching the view from Album Artist (auto) to Album Artist and see if that makes it load faster for you too.
Logged
I don't work for JRiver... I help keep the forums safe from "male enhancements" and other sources of sketchy pharmaceuticals.

Windows 11 24H2 Update 64-bit + Ubuntu 24.10 Oracular Oriole 64-bit | Windows 11 24H2 Update 64-bit (Intel N305 Fanless NUC 16GB RAM/500GB M.2 NVMe SSD)
JRiver Media Center 33 (Windows + Linux) | iFi ZEN DAC 3 | JBL 306P MkII Studio Monitors | Audio-Technica ATH-M50x Headphones

Mr. Odd

  • World Citizen
  • ***
  • Posts: 138
Re: UPnP Problem with BubbleUPnP
« Reply #59 on: April 24, 2024, 08:50:54 pm »

It does make the artist list load fast, but again it's because within BubbleUPnP Server it's creating a new entry for the library everytime I start up the Android app. I have to switch it back and reboot to fix it. Very strange.
Logged

Awesome Donkey

  • Administrator
  • Citizen of the Universe
  • *****
  • Posts: 7901
  • Long cold Winter...
Re: UPnP Problem with BubbleUPnP
« Reply #60 on: April 25, 2024, 08:02:01 am »

That is very strange indeed, definitely not seeing that, just see the single library unless I use BubbleUPnP Server on the machine with the MC server and add a proxy.

I think they're on the right track now going down the Album Artist (Auto) rabbit hole. While it does load faster now, it isn't exactly instant loading how it *should* be potentially. Hopefully it's something that can be worked around or fixed in the future. :)
Logged
I don't work for JRiver... I help keep the forums safe from "male enhancements" and other sources of sketchy pharmaceuticals.

Windows 11 24H2 Update 64-bit + Ubuntu 24.10 Oracular Oriole 64-bit | Windows 11 24H2 Update 64-bit (Intel N305 Fanless NUC 16GB RAM/500GB M.2 NVMe SSD)
JRiver Media Center 33 (Windows + Linux) | iFi ZEN DAC 3 | JBL 306P MkII Studio Monitors | Audio-Technica ATH-M50x Headphones

Mr. Odd

  • World Citizen
  • ***
  • Posts: 138
Re: UPnP Problem with BubbleUPnP
« Reply #61 on: May 19, 2024, 09:36:26 pm »

So... no new ideas? It feels like each party is pointing at the other to make a change.
Logged

Awesome Donkey

  • Administrator
  • Citizen of the Universe
  • *****
  • Posts: 7901
  • Long cold Winter...
Re: UPnP Problem with BubbleUPnP
« Reply #62 on: May 20, 2024, 11:24:57 am »

Unfortunately I haven't found any workarounds. I suspect this issue is reproducible with other apps besides BubbleUPnP that support DLNA/UPnP and I believe the Neutron Music Player app supports this, I just keep forgetting to install it and try it there.

Hopefully this issue picks up some steam again, even though it's rare and unique to us hoarders. Anything like a fix, a workaround, a hack, etc. Anything to get it working as expected. :P
Logged
I don't work for JRiver... I help keep the forums safe from "male enhancements" and other sources of sketchy pharmaceuticals.

Windows 11 24H2 Update 64-bit + Ubuntu 24.10 Oracular Oriole 64-bit | Windows 11 24H2 Update 64-bit (Intel N305 Fanless NUC 16GB RAM/500GB M.2 NVMe SSD)
JRiver Media Center 33 (Windows + Linux) | iFi ZEN DAC 3 | JBL 306P MkII Studio Monitors | Audio-Technica ATH-M50x Headphones

Awesome Donkey

  • Administrator
  • Citizen of the Universe
  • *****
  • Posts: 7901
  • Long cold Winter...
Re: UPnP Problem with BubbleUPnP
« Reply #63 on: September 09, 2024, 11:17:31 am »

It's been a few months, and I just got 1 gig fiber internet and... this issue still remains. Yeah, I wasn't expected any change with the new internet since it's all local but I was slightly hopeful that *something* would change.

So I have to ask... any progress on either side?

EDIT: I used an alternative app to BubbleUPnP, USB Audio Player Pro with MC33 and it too has the same issues BubbleUPnP has with slow loading lists. Unless all UPnP/DLNA players are doing the same thing incorrectly I'm beginning to think it's a MC issue that'll have to be addressed on the MC side.
Logged
I don't work for JRiver... I help keep the forums safe from "male enhancements" and other sources of sketchy pharmaceuticals.

Windows 11 24H2 Update 64-bit + Ubuntu 24.10 Oracular Oriole 64-bit | Windows 11 24H2 Update 64-bit (Intel N305 Fanless NUC 16GB RAM/500GB M.2 NVMe SSD)
JRiver Media Center 33 (Windows + Linux) | iFi ZEN DAC 3 | JBL 306P MkII Studio Monitors | Audio-Technica ATH-M50x Headphones

Mr. Odd

  • World Citizen
  • ***
  • Posts: 138
Re: UPnP Problem with BubbleUPnP
« Reply #64 on: December 01, 2024, 09:59:39 am »

So based on your evidence, any idea how we can get someone to look into this?
Logged

Awesome Donkey

  • Administrator
  • Citizen of the Universe
  • *****
  • Posts: 7901
  • Long cold Winter...
Re: UPnP Problem with BubbleUPnP
« Reply #65 on: December 01, 2024, 10:05:57 am »

It'd probably have to be addressed on the JRiver Media Center side with (my guess) some sort of workaround or compatibility setting added to the DLNA/UPnP settings, as I don't think the BubbleUPnP, USB Audio Player Pro, Neutron, etc. developers would be willing to implement workarounds for this issue as it only happens with JRiver Media Center. I suppose the logic on the app developer's side would be since it only exists with JRiver Media Center that it's ultimately a JRiver Media Center issue. To that effect I can say the slow loading of lists issue doesn't exist with foobar2000 with BubbleUPnP with the same library of files, though I don't like how lists are setup/formatted in foobar2000 vs. MC (which is much nicer) so I don't use that other than testing this issue.

And yes, the issue still exists even with me upgrading to 1 gig fiber with upgraded higher end networking and PC hardware for the server so I don't think the issue is there. It's something with MC and it only happens with very large libraries. So I get it's rare for anyone to encounter it and only a handful of us have reported it.

So yeah, hopefully something can be done on MC's side to make it play nice with all these apps, as that'd be the path to least resistance here versus trying to get the apps to workaround it, which likely won't succeed. Primarily I use JRemote and MO 4Media to stream to my phone, but the USB Audio Player Pro app in particular supports bit-perfect playback when using my iFi Go Link portable DAC. It even allows DSD (and MQA if I cared about that) to work through my phone with the DAC connected.
Logged
I don't work for JRiver... I help keep the forums safe from "male enhancements" and other sources of sketchy pharmaceuticals.

Windows 11 24H2 Update 64-bit + Ubuntu 24.10 Oracular Oriole 64-bit | Windows 11 24H2 Update 64-bit (Intel N305 Fanless NUC 16GB RAM/500GB M.2 NVMe SSD)
JRiver Media Center 33 (Windows + Linux) | iFi ZEN DAC 3 | JBL 306P MkII Studio Monitors | Audio-Technica ATH-M50x Headphones
Pages: 1 [2]   Go Up